Drain Pipe Installation Questions
What types of drain pipes are installed? Commonly installed drain pipes include PVC, ABS, and cast iron, suitable for various property needs.
Where are drain pipes typically installed? Drain pipes are installed underground to carry wastewater from buildings to sewer lines or septic systems.
What projects often require drain pipe installation? Drain pipe installation is needed for new construction, renovations, or replacing aging or damaged pipes.
What should property owners consider before installation? Ensure proper pipe sizing, correct slope, and suitable materials for the property’s drainage requirements.
